“See, I will send you the prophet Elijah before that great and dreadful day of the LORD comes. He will turn the hearts of the fathers to their children, and the hearts of the children to their fathers…”

Malachi 4:5-6
A prison chaplain in Texas distributed Mother’s Day cards that inmates could fill out to wish their mothers well. It was a big hit, so he planned to do the same come Father’s Day. But the result was just the opposite; only a handful of cards were taken.
Why would that be? Perhaps because a mother’s love is often seen as unconditional, and a father’s love seems more difficult to obtain. Once again, the father of lies has worked to bring destruction to families. Satan knows that a loving family built on a relationship with God the Father is the strongest foundation for any society.
Even though we see the horrifying effects of broken homes, we hang onto the powerful promise in Malachi. These final Old Testament words spark a hope that before “that great and dreadful day of the LORD comes,” healing within families will happen. We’ll be brought back into a trusting relationship with our Father through “the sun of righteousness” which “will rise with healing in its wings” (4:2). We on this side of the cross know that Jesus is His name.
